The Current Challenge

Engineering Operations Leads are constantly battling an uphill struggle against the tide of manual script maintenance. This isn't merely an inconvenience; it's a systemic inhibitor to agile development and efficient delivery. Organizations frequently report that up to 40% of automation effort is consumed by maintaining existing test scripts, a stark indicator of an unsustainable model. The problem compounds with every new feature, every UI change, and every platform update. Test scripts, painstakingly written, quickly become outdated, leading to an explosion of false positives or, worse, critical bugs slipping through undetected. This constant firefighting drains engineering teams, shifts focus from innovation to remediation, and ultimately impacts product quality and timetomarket. The frustration among operations teams is palpable, as they are often forced to choose between maintaining brittle, high maintenance test suites or risking the release of unstable software. This struggle isn't limited to large enterprises; SMBs face similar proportional strain, often with fewer resources to dedicate to this Sisyphean task. The manual effort extends beyond fixing broken locators; it includes updating assertions, managing test data, adapting to new browser versions, and ensuring cross platform compatibility. Without a fundamental shift in approach, Engineering Operations Leads are trapped in a cycle of reactive maintenance. This reactive posture leaves teams perpetually behind, constantly reacting to failures rather than proactively preventing them.
